A great day at the Dublin City Marathon

Dublin city marathon bank holiday Monday, eleven and a half thousand people all shapes and sizes put their by now long hard training sessions into practice, a break in the weather a pleasant surprise for all, sun shining with a slight breeze was a perfect start to the day, with a 9.30am kick off, and the by now expected Kenyans were sure to push the early pace, at the fist mile tucked in at the back of the second group our own Kieran Kennedy going through the first mile in 5.30 mile pace this being only his third marathon he may have been a little excited! A few minutes behind was debutant Frank Chaney who had an excellent first Half to the marathon eventually finishing in a time of 3.48.51. The next valley athlete was Kay Byrne who with a large number of people from the Castlederg area travelled to run and support the breast cancer research fund all in the memory of Paula Gallen who pass away earlier this year, in a fitting tribute to his mother Niall Paula's son ran and completed the course in a excellent time of 3.41.56. Also running for the same cause our own Gloria Donaghey in an improving time of 3.48.45.

Kay had a strong and gritty performance as we have come to expect from Kay finishing up with a time of 3.10.26 Other athletes who took part in memory of Paula were Louise Quinn 3.48.57 Paddy Lynch, Conor Bannigan, it would be a miss not to mention one of only a few people in the country to have achieved the running all 29 Dublin City Marathon's Mr Pat O Laughlin, now in his 70's finishing time of 5.10.13 this may spur or give some encouragement to allot of us to get out &get involved if not for the charities for the betterment of our own health. A number of other Donegal athletes were Padric Mc Kinney 2.21 Gary Crossan 2.32. Gary's wife Maria had a very impressive run finishing 7th lady and 1st Irish lady in a very creditable time of 2.36, Martin Gormley 2.48. Overall a very succesful day goals achieved, targets met congratulations to one and all.
